    Tom Aspinall’s Road to Recovery: A Cautionary Tale from Michael Bisping

    In the high-stakes world of mixed martial arts, injuries are an unfortunate reality that can derail even the most promising careers. UFC heavyweight champion Tom Aspinall is currently navigating this challenging landscape after sustaining a serious eye injury during his title fight against Ciryl Gane at UFC 321 in October. As Aspinall undergoes multiple eye surgeries and plans his return to the Octagon, former UFC middleweight champion Michael Bisping has offered a word of caution.

    Bisping, who knows all too well the difficulties of competing with an eye injury, has advised Aspinall against rushing back to the cage. The British veteran fought 11 fights in the UFC with vision in only one eye, a testament to his toughness but also a stark reminder of the risks involved. Aspinall, however, seems determined to face Gane again when he returns, aiming to avenge his first unsuccessful title defense.

    Speaking openly about his recovery, Aspinall has revealed that he is set to undergo surgeries on both eyes by mid-January. The 32-year-old has been dealing with double vision and impaired eye movement since the incident, which has kept him sidelined for the past few months. Despite the setbacks, Aspinall remains focused on reclaiming his undisputed heavyweight title and has even set his sights on a potential showdown with Jon Jones, should the former champion decide to return to the UFC.

    Joe Rogan, a longtime commentator and MMA enthusiast, has also weighed in on Aspinall’s situation. Rogan acknowledged the severity of the injury and the uncertainty surrounding Aspinall’s future in the sport. “The Tom Aspinall-Ciryl Gane thing was a disaster,” Rogan said on his podcast. “Unless you’re a complete psychopath like Michael Bisping, who fought 11 fights in the UFC blind in one eye, which is so crazy that he did that.”

    As Aspinall continues his recovery, the MMA community watches closely, hoping for a successful return. The heavyweight division is filled with potential contenders, including Gane, Jones, and Francis Ngannou, who could be waiting in the wings. Aspinall’s journey back to the top promises to be a compelling narrative, one that highlights the resilience and determination of a true champion.
